Background technique
Oil-filled insoluble sulfur is to be mixed to get by common powdery insoluble sulfur with mineral oil, oil-filled insoluble sulfur The surface of sulphur particle is coated by oil product completely.Oil-filled insoluble sulfur production, domestic and international manufacturer uses always traditional Road oil-extended process after dry powder, the technique mainly comprise the steps that main reaction, and common sulphur is gasified, powder processed, slaking reaction are raw There is a molten slurry at containing insoluble sulfur, soluble sulfur, carbon disulfide;It is separated by solid-liquid separation, filtering removal has two in molten slurry Nitric sulfid and the soluble sulfur being dissolved in carbon disulfide obtain wet-milling shape insoluble sulfur, i.e., the powder of incomplete precipitation Shape insoluble sulfur, " incomplete precipitation " refer to that separation of solid and liquid is not thorough, and only remove part carbon disulfide, powdery insoluble sulfur It is remained with carbon disulfide;Precipitation removes remaining carbon disulfide in the powdery insoluble sulfur of incomplete precipitation;Screening, sieve Separately win needed for fineness powdery insoluble sulfur;It is oil-filled, by the powdery insoluble sulfur and mineral oil (including cycloalkanes after screening Oil and/or paraffin oil) it mixes in proportion.The precipitation step of the technique obtains precipitation using the dry removal carbon disulfide of drying machine Powdery insoluble sulfur, lead to the collection object of precipitation step, the feeding intake, collect of screening step, object conveyor;And it is oil-filled The object that feeds intake of step is dry powdery insoluble sulfur, since dry powdery insoluble sulfur easily forms dust, is drawn Hair ring is protected and safety problem;Simultaneously, it is contemplated that be also possible to remain curing in the powdery insoluble sulfur after drying machine is dry Carbon does not volatilize completely, and the powdery insoluble sulfur of collection is not to be sieved immediately, i.e. precipitation step and screening step is general For noncontinuity, production efficiency is lower;And screening process can generate a large amount of dust, the corresponding equipment of precipitation step and screening The corresponding equipment of step is generally divided into different workshops, and occupied space is big.

The production equipment of the utility model, exsolution apparatus, screening plant, the second equipment for separating liquid from solid and oil-filled mixing arrangement It is sequentially connected, exsolution apparatus is used to accommodate the powdery insoluble sulfur of mineral oil and incomplete precipitation and to mineral oil and not complete The powdery insoluble sulfur of precipitation is heated, and is liquid exsolution apparatus, is substituted traditional drying machine, screening plant for pair No molten slurry is sieved to obtain the powdery insoluble sulfur of required fineness, and no molten slurry includes powdery insoluble sulfur and mine Object is oily, and after precipitation, powdery insoluble sulfur is mixed in mineral oil, exists in the form of slurry, exsolution apparatus and screening dress It sets in operational process, not will form dust, it can be ensured that environmental protection and safety problem;Meanwhile the production equipment of the utility model, Exsolution apparatus, which generates, can directly guide inflow screening plant without molten slurry together, it is ensured that the continuity of integral device operation mentions High efficiency, and since dust will not be generated, exsolution apparatus and screening plant are set in same workshop, dropped Low equipment occupation space.

Specifically, as shown in Figure 1, fuel pulverizing plant is powder digester 1 processed, preferably continuous powder digester processed, quantitative two sulphur After changing carbon and quantitatively gaseous state sulphur being passed through powder digester processed, generate through powder processed, slaking reaction containing insoluble sulfur, soluble sulphur Sulphur, carbon disulfide have a molten slurry, and the first equipment for separating liquid from solid is closed rotation desk vacuum filter 2, have molten slurry for removing In carbon disulfide and the soluble sulfur that is dissolved in carbon disulfide, obtain the powdery insoluble sulfur of incomplete precipitation, Exsolution apparatus is liquid precipitation slot 4, preferably continuous liquid precipitation slot, and screening plant is closed spiral classifier 6, the second solid-liquid Separator is closed scraper discharging formula automatic centrifuge 10, and oil-filled mixing arrangement is closed spiral ribbon mixer 12;Each equipment choosing Hermetic type is selected, can be improved safety;Since the sieve of sieve type screening machine is easily broken, when replacement cost, therefore closed spiral is selected Grader.
Third equipment for separating liquid from solid is equipped between screening plant and the second equipment for separating liquid from solid, third equipment for separating liquid from solid is Concentrator, it is preferable that concentrator is closed concentrator 8, and the selection of closed concentrator can increase to two without molten slurry It is thick, the demand of closed scraper discharging formula automatic centrifuge 10 is reduced, and then reduce cost.
The filtrate (liquid of first equipment for separating liquid from solid is sequentially connected evaporator tank 3 and condensate tank(trap) 5, and evaporator tank 3 is preferably continuous Evaporator tank, the carbon disulfide filtrate dissolved with soluble sulfur is evaporated by evaporator tank obtains liquid soluble sulfur and gaseous Carbon disulfide, the solvable sulphur of liquid can be used as products material reuse, can also cool down film-making and sell as byproduct, gaseous state curing Carbon is through condensate tank(trap) condensing recovery;The gas vent of exsolution apparatus connects condensate tank(trap) 5, and the gas vent of condensate tank(trap) is sequentially connected paraffin Oil absorbs parsing slot 9 and freezing water seal empties slot 11, and remaining exhaust gas enters paraffin oil and absorbs parsing slot 9, so that remaining tail gas, The carbon disulfide of mainly non-total condensation further dissolves and absorbs in paraffin oil, and heating parsing, emptying slot uses chilled water Envelope, temperature is low, can further condense to possible remaining carbon disulfide gas, and then ensures to freeze water seal emptying slot 11 and discharge Tail gas can direct high altitude discharge;The filtrate (liquid of second equipment for separating liquid from solid connects exsolution apparatus;The mineral oil on concentrator top Outlet connection exsolution apparatus;The rejected product outlet connection shear agitation slot 7 of screening plant, the outlet connection of shear agitation slot 7 The screening plant, wherein rejected product is mainly the powdery insoluble sulfur of conglomeration, required for being met by fineness after shearing It asks and returns to screening plant.
